The EURO-LABS project
The EUROpean Laboratories for Accelerator Based Science (EURO-LABS) project (https://web.infn.it/EURO-LABS/) brings together, for the first time, the research communities of nuclear physics, accelerator and detector technologies for high energy physics, in a pioneering super-community of sub-atomic scientists. EURO-LABS began in September 2022 and will run for 4 years. It received funds by the European Union’s Horizon 2020 Research Infrastructure services advancing frontier knowledge under Grant Agreement no. 101057511. EURO-LABS is a network of 33 research and academic institutions from 18 European and non – EU countries, involving 47 Research Infrastructures, ensuring diversity and actively support researchers from different nationalities, gender, age, grade, and variety of professional expertise. Targets for Nuclear Physics within EURO-LABS
The European nuclear target community has benefited by funds within the EURO-LABS work package WP2-5-2 on “targets for Nuclear Physics”. It is part of the work package WP2 “Access to Research Infrastructure for Nuclear Physics” and in particular of the task 2.5 “Service Improvements”, being initially a joint project by different institutions from France, Germany, Italy, Poland, Portugal, Romania, and Switzerland while, the collaboration is open to whom is interested in.
